Judges 10:17

Then the children of Ammon were gathered together and encamped in Gilead. The children of Israel assembled themselves together and encamped in Mizpah.

John Trapp 1656 · Public Domain Jdg 10:17 Then the children of Ammon were gathered…

Jdg 10:17 Then the children of Ammon were gathered together, and encamped in Gilead. And the children of Israel assembled themselves together, and encamped in Mizpeh.

Ver. 17. Then the children of Ammon were gathered together.] But, that they might be "broken in pieces" {Isa 8:9}

Read full note →

And the children of Israel assembled.] Now they have taken heart of grace, and can face their enemies; who before durst not mute or move against them. And although they had no answer or comfort from God, yet knowing his gracious disposition and dealing with the penitent, they take courage to encounter the Ammonites. "The righteous are bold as a lion," {Pro 28:1} and "God hath not given to his the spirit of fear, but of power, of love, and of a sound mind." {2Ti 1:7}
